    It’s possible. Here’s the mileage yesterday on ‘The Beast’. Nicknamed that by my girls when they were in elementary school. Originally built in Feb 98, it’s an early model 1999 Ford F-250 7.3L diesel. It does a lot of towing. 2 transmission rebuilds and a starter, batteries, lots of oil changes. Original motor. AC still blows ice cold which is awesome in TX. All maintenance other than the transmission rebuilds I do myself.

    Glad things with the car are resolved! Hopefully, those mechanics were fair with you. My wife drives a Tesla, and those buggers are unreal! Fortunately, we’ve only had two mishaps with the car. Many times less ethical places will take you for a ride if they sense they can. Sounds like you were with an outfit you trust. I had a run-in with one service manager who was was trying to take advantage of my pregnant granddaughter. I had her bill reduced by 75% after reviewing some of the bogus charges he had added. Had a nice chat with the owner about his service policies. Apparently, his service managers had a commission component to their pay. Definitely not customer friendly!
